drm/nv50: fix connector table parsing for some cards
Browse files Browse the repository at this point in the history
The connector table index in the DCB entry for each output type is an
index into the connector table, and does *not* necessarily match up
with what was previously called "index" in the connector table entries
themselves.

Not real sure what that index is exactly, renamed to "index2" as we
still use it to prevent creating multiple TV connectors.
